This report summarizes the key findings, conclusions, and recommendations of the\nEvaluability Assessment (EA) conducted by the Office of Evaluation and Internal Oversight, through its Independent Evaluation Unit (EIO\/IEU), to determine the feasibility of evaluating the United Nations Industrial Development Organization's (UNIDO) contribution to Sustainable Development Goal 9 (SDG 9) reliably and credibly. The assessment focused on three aspects: the presence of a clear theory of change, the availability and quality of\ndata, and the appropriateness of timing and institutional resources for evaluation.\nThe assessment identified gaps and areas for improvement, including weaknesses in UNIDO's logical model and results framework, underreporting of its SDG contributions, and\nthe need for clearer definitions and focus on UNIDO's impact. There is a disconnect between SDG targets and UNIDO's measurement of results and performance.\nThe evaluation of UNIDO's contributions to the SDGs is deemed useful and relevant. The\nfindings and lessons learned from SDG evaluations are valuable for organizational learning and of strategic interest to UNIDO and its constituents.
